Sat 893830902914492

decimal
178766.902914492
degree
0°178766′1358″902914492‴
percentile
42.56337637608126%
name
hncwzbubomf
cycle
0
epoch
0
period
88
block
178766
offset
902914492
timestamp
rarity
common